Raising Arizona/Fargo Dbl Ftr coming. Will RA be Anamorphic?
Fox is releasing some more double features in February and one I have my eye on is the Raising Arizona/Fargo Double Feature. I own both seperately and the current Raising Arizona isn't anamorphic though Fargo is. I started this thread because I know a lot of people have been waiting for an anamorphic release of Raising Arizona and I thought it'd be a good idea to keep track of this release and see if any info comes up about it.
